Test plan note — Snowdrop calendar sync

Covering the double-edit conflict: user edits an event offline while a co-organizer edits it server-side. Expected behavior is last-writer-wins on fields, not whole events — check that location survives when only the time changed. Run these against the conflict-sim sandbox, not prod, please. The sandbox wants auth on every request; the token for it is below.

session JWT of fajof-bahop = eyJhbGciOiJIUzI1NiIsInR5cCI6IkpXVCJ9.eyJzdWIiOiIqgHoPSIn0.DAyxzh8y

Finance Review Summary — Harwick Street Lease. Renegotiation with Pellgrove Estates concluded last week. We secured a 12% reduction on base rent and a two-year break clause, offset by taking on internal maintenance costs. Net annual saving is projected at roughly 8% of facilities spend. Sales leads should note that showroom space on the ground floor is unchanged, so client demos continue as normal. The savings feed directly into next year's commercial plans, summarised confidentially below.

board note of kaguf-kawig: Novdorax Logistics plans to raise the Aldax list price by 41.6 percent in July. The board signed off on a budget of $484.6 million for Project Druiel. The renewal with Gorirox Logistics closes at $136.6 million a year, 37.5 percent above the last contract. Project Silmir slips by a full year because of the audit delay.

**Checklist: i18n string extraction (Lintbarrow release train)**

Run the extraction script before cutting the branch. It walks every template in the Quillmere app and pulls translatable strings into the catalog. If it flags orphaned keys, resolve them — do not skip. New strings must land in the catalog before handoff to the Vexhall localization crew, or they ship untranslated. Commit the regenerated catalog in its own change. Verify the run against the token printed below.

trace token, fajop-yawep: htk4_5190

Intermittent DNS failures on the Bramblehost release runners usually trace to the Nimlook resolver pool dropping stale entries mid-deploy. Before cutting a release, run `nimlook flush --zone internal` and confirm resolution of the artifact registry. If failures persist, query the Nimlook status API directly, authenticating with the credential below.

app token of fajop-fahif = qvz4-AnML